Question about 72h free transit

I am a Spanish citizen, living in Vietnam. I booked a tour for DPR of Korea, starting from Beijing. I am planning to stay in Beijing 3 nights (less than 72h) before flying to Pyongyang. The flight from Ho Chi Minh City to Beijing does a 2h stop in Guangzhou.

According to "The flights to and from any of the eleven cities should not stop beforehand in any other Chinese cities. Hong Kong, Macau and Taiwan are regarded as a third region. For instance, if a flight lands in Xian via Beijing, passengers are not able to enjoy the policy." , I won't be able to get a 72h free transit visa, and I should be applying for a single entry type instead, right?

Enric, you are right, the 72 hour free transit policy does not apply to you, so you have to apply for a single entry L or G type instead.
